Why Choose Aluminium Doors and Windows?
Remarkable Durability
Aluminium is naturally resistant to corrosion, rust, and weather-related wear and tear, making it a perfect material for structures that are exposed to the elements. Unlike wood, it doesn't swell, fracture, or warp with changes in temperature level or humidity. Similarly, aluminium is far more resilient than PVC, guaranteeing long-lasting performance. This fundamental sturdiness enables aluminium windows and doors to retain their shape, structure, and function for years, with very little upkeep.
Streamlined and Modern Aesthetic
One of the defining qualities of aluminium is its capability to accommodate slim frame profiles without compromising structural stability. This makes it possible for styles that make the most of the glass surface area, highlighting a tidy, modern-day appearance. Aluminium windows and doors perfectly mix into contemporary architectural designs, using a minimalist elegance that is extremely sought after. Whether you're dealing with a high-end vacation home or a workplace structure, aluminium opens the door to smooth, high-end styles.
Energy Efficiency
While aluminium was when considered less thermally efficient than other materials, technological developments have actually reinvented its performance. Modern aluminium doors and windows now come equipped with thermal breaks-- an insulating material positioned between the metal layers-- to avoid heat transfer. Moreover, pairing aluminium frames with energy-efficient double or triple glazing can substantially lower energy usage by keeping indoor temperatures stable.
Low Maintenance
One of the standout advantages of aluminium is its low-maintenance nature. A quick wipe-down with soapy water is typically all it takes to keep aluminium doors and windows looking as excellent as new. They do not require painting, polishing, or special protective treatments, making them a hassle-free alternative for hectic property owners and office managers.
Highly Customizable
Aluminium offers a vast array of modification alternatives in terms of color, finishes, and style. Thanks to its malleability, it can be quickly shaped into numerous setups, consisting of sliding, bi-fold, casement, or fixed window styles. Additionally, aluminum can be powder-coated in practically any color to match your décor-- whether you're opting for matte black modernity or a bright and fresh pastel shade.
Eco-Friendly Option
Sustainability is an increasingly important factor to consider for contemporary building and construction tasks, and aluminium is a leading competitor in this regard. Aluminium is 100% recyclable without any loss of quality. Its recycling process uses just 5% of the energy required for main production, making it an environmentally responsible option.
Security and Strength
Doors and windows are important parts for making sure security in any building. Aluminium, known for its high-strength properties, provides robust security versus forced entry when coupled with quality locking mechanisms. Its resilience likewise implies it can endure impacts, making it a much safer alternative for areas vulnerable to storms or high winds.
Typical Types of Aluminium Doors and Windows
The flexibility of aluminium encompasses a variety of styles and configurations. Here are some of the most frequently used types:
Sliding Doors and Windows: Ideal for spaces where smooth, seamless motion is required. They are an excellent choice for outdoor patios, balconies, and big openings. Aluminium sliding doors likewise save space as they do not need clearance to open.
Bi-Fold Doors and Windows: These include numerous panels that fold neatly to one side, developing a spectacular open-plan visual while enabling ample natural light and ventilation. Perfect for garden-facing spaces or workplaces.
Casement Windows: A timeless window style, depended upon one side and opening outside. Aluminium casement windows make sure a modern upgrade of this standard style.
Fixed Windows: For areas doors & windows near me where natural light and aesthetic appeal matter more than ventilation, repaired aluminium windows offer a classic service.
Tilt and Turn Windows: These are versatile windows that can be slanted inward for ventilation or turned to completely open, providing several performances in one style.
